Any chance we can drag this back on topic? Lets play the ball and not the man, and try to keep our emotions off the table regardless of histroy.

Mag I like you ideas, and I'm going to direct Logic this way to take a look, but I think there are practical problems here.

As for removimg party chat. Some people play with thier friends and talk in party chat, anyone who has flown with me for long knows I typically last less than a match in those things because I cant run my ship with that much chatting going on. If you don't like the way someone plays, don't play with them. That includes if they are in ts or a party. We don't need features removed to prevent this behavioir because a subset of players dislike it when there is an easy fix.

That said I do wish there was a "don't put me on this persons team" button. There are players who I don't want to block who I also don't want to fly with.

As for teams in ts lacking sociability, those ts and mumbles are the loudest places in GoI. If you are an asset, and are not disruptive, most teams will give you access. They often aren't social spaces though. If you just want to horse around a Rydr ship mid practice isn't the place for you.

I wasn't aware being on some body's blocked list prevented you from joining their game. I attributed any failure to "Join Crew" to the lobby being full or the player being in the crew form match making Queue.

As for the rest of the summery, it was a very good read. I have had similar experiences especially with regard to your "Friends in high places provide high expectations." One of the main joys I get out of this game is being on a fully optimized ship, where every one is doing their job flawlessly.

Once you have had that experience it is hard to go back, which explains the increased blocking of players who just don't get it. Don't feel bad about filling your blocked list with uncooperative players who eventually quit the game. This game is not for everyone. Even if you took the time to try to mentor everyone as others once mentored you, the effort would be wasted on some. File the ones who refuse to cooperate in your blocked list and be done with them.

When flying with random newbie crews I get told "you are too bossy, lighten up it is just a game" and "you are the best captain we ever had" for doing the exact same thing.
